Zählen von Datensätzen pro Quartal

Antwort erstellen


BBCode ist eingeschaltet
[img] ist ausgeschaltet
[url] ist eingeschaltet
Smileys sind ausgeschaltet

Die letzten Beiträge des Themas
   

Ansicht erweitern Die letzten Beiträge des Themas: Zählen von Datensätzen pro Quartal

Re: Zählen von Datensätzen pro Quartal

von RobertG » Di, 02.12.2014 20:04

Hallo Tom,

da müsste nur ein

Code: Alles auswählen

WHERE "Feld A" = 'Meldung quittiert'
direkt hinter der Tabellenbezeichnung eingefügt werden.
Ich würde allerdings eine eindeutige Bezeichnung oder sogar ein Ja/Nein-Feld an der Stelle bevorzugen. Tippt jemand statt 'Meldung quittiert' 'Medung quittiert', so wird der Datensatz nicht angezeigt. Vielleicht ist ja auch die Bedingung, dass bereits irgenein Eintrag reicht:

Code: Alles auswählen

WHERE NOT "Feld A" IS NULL
Oder Du hast im Formular Optionsfelder, die einen bestimmten Wert an das Feld abgeben, so dass 'Meldung quittiert' einer bestimmten Nummer entspricht ...

Gruß

Robert

Re: Zählen von Datensätzen pro Quartal

von RobertG » Fr, 28.11.2014 16:55

Hallo Thomas,

Code: Alles auswählen

SELECT COUNT("ID"), QUARTER("Datum") FROM "Tabelle" GROUP BY QUARTER("Datum")
müsste das gewünschte Ergebnis bringen.

Gruß

Robert

Re: Zählen von Datensätzen pro Quartal

von komma4 » Fr, 28.11.2014 12:25

Bei der Syntax für solche Abfragen ist die verwendete Datenbank-Engine entscheidend !

Handelt es sich um die eingebaute HSQLDB, so kann die eingebaute Funktion

Code: Alles auswählen

SELECT QUARTER(datum) FROM tabelle
genutzt werden.
Sie gibt einen Integer-Wert von 1 bis 4 zurück.

Andere Engines haben ähnliche Funktionen.

Hilft das weiter?

Nach oben